My Take on the Indian Wells Semifinals
A closer look at the semifinal matches and Novak Djokovic's new position as the World No. 2!
Photo Courtesy of Tony Chang

The BNP Paribas Open in Indian Wells was the sight of possibly the most star studded semifinals lineup in recent memory. Since Roland Garros of 2005, every men's singles major has been won by one of the four players.
